The City of Enterprise will honor Patriot Day with a memorial at the Wall of Freedom.

The annual ceremony will be held Monday, Sept. 11 at 7:35 a.m. at the Wall of Freedom at the entrance of Johnny Henderson Family Park. The public is encouraged to attend. 

Mayor William E. Cooper will give a few remarks, followed by a wreath-laying with local first responders, and a bell-ringing ceremony with a moment of silence.  The event is coordinated by the local Veteran Service Organizations and the Enterprise Chamber of Commerce, with support from the City of Enterprise.

This year marks the 22nd anniversary of the Sept. 11 deadly terrorist attacks that killed nearly 3,000 in New York City, Washington, D.C., and Shanksville, Pennsylvania.

On Patriot Day, flags are lowered to half-mast and there is a country-wide moment of silence at 8:46 a.m. EST, the time the first plane crashing into the North Tower of the World Trade Center in New York City.
